Mangroves in Abu Dhabi

Mangrove National Park in Abu Dhabi is a popular destination for tourists and those living in the UAE. The mangroves contain manmade as well as natural channels great for exploring with a kayak. These mangroves are home to many wildlife species, with flamingos and herons among two commonly sited birds. Note: The Abu Dhabi Environment Agency manages the park. Field work and map

Between December 2020 and February 2021, I scouted and mapped kayaking trails. Prior to this work no other public, online, interactive map applications containing the trails were found.

Field notes were taken to identify the different trails and their features, including tide access and experience level. The vector data was drawn over Google Satellite imagery in QGIS. The data was uploaded and styled in ArcGIS Online. Then, it was shared as a web application. Below is an embed of the app. View the full web app.
